Though they're being held in Rome, this year's MTV Europe Music Awards might as well take place in Atlanta. That way Outkast and Usher wouldn't even have to board a plane to pick up their trophies. The two ATL acts lead the field of nominees for the 2004 EMAs, announced Wednesday (October 6). Outkast scored five nominations, for Best Group; Best R&B; Best Song and Best Video for "Hey Ya!"; and Best Album for Speakerboxxx/ The Love Below. Usher is a close second with four nominations, for Best Male, Best R&B, Best Album for Confessions, and Best Song for "Yeah!" Seven artists — Beyonce, Britney Spears, Franz Ferdinand, Black Eyed Peas, Anastacia, Jay-Z and Maroon 5 — garnered three nods each.
The list of performers lined up for the show might just be more impressive than the list of nominees. Eminem will perform "Just Lose It," the first single from his upcoming Encore. Gwen Stefani will take the European stage all by her lonesome, performing "What You Waiting For?" from her solo debut, Love Angel Music Baby. Other performers include Nelly, the Beastie Boys and the Hives, along with the aforementioned Usher, Maroon 5 and Franz Ferdinand.
The 2004 MTV Europe Music Awards will be broadcast live on MTV Europe on November 18. The complete list of nominees:
